Transaction 576a4f4bf1969632c0247c8a813a71e83311747ec02e74a18c2c54cd7f38dee6

1 Input
2 Outputs
  • 576a4f4bf1969632c0247c8a813a71e83311747ec02e74a18c2c54cd7f38dee6:0
  • value  1824517008
    address  1P1JSLMy1Q9JX4QLuE8M7yoj1ZokSWRtDP
  • 576a4f4bf1969632c0247c8a813a71e83311747ec02e74a18c2c54cd7f38dee6:1
  • value  26238168
    address  1LjEwAW7Y3c9DGLeznGtA5dADRTEMoaJE8